Abbott Laboratories

Abbott Laboratories operates a diversified business that encompasses medical devices, diagnostics, and nutritional products. Their FreeStyle Libre glucose monitoring system is particularly significant in diabetes care. As global healthcare demands increase with aging populations, Abbott’s stable revenue generation enables consistent investments in product innovation and dividend growth.

Johnson & Johnson

After divesting its consumer health division, Johnson & Johnson is redirecting its efforts towards pharmaceutical and medical technology advancements. The company has seen impressive growth in its oncology products, especially Darzalex, which recently gained European approval, expanding its cancer treatment contributions.
